DJ AM's sneaker sale


via MTV

Adam Goldstein, better known as DJ AM, was famous for his incredible sneaker collection – he had more than 800 pairs! This Sunday, those shoes will go to a great cause when most of his collection hits eBay to be auctioned off to benefit the DJ AM Memorial Fund. The Fund helps young people struggling with addiction, a cause AM was passionate about before he died in August of an accidental drug overdose. The auction will include sneakers from Nike, Adidas, Converse, Reebok, and BAPE, many of them limited edition or otherwise hard to find.
